John Hunter Thompson (British, 1808-1890) large oil painting of a favorite dog named Flora. She wears a blue ribbon and carries a letter in her mouth. Signed lower left and dated 1874. Measures 38 1/2" wide x 30 1/2" high x 2 1/2" out from the wall (framed); 35 1/4" wide 27 1/4" high (sight). Good condition - relined, some craquelure. Presents well.
Thompson was friends with the Brontë family and part of the Bradford circle of artists. His portrait of Charlotte Brontë hangs at the Brontë Parsonage Museum.
Provenance: Kentshire Galleries, New York City.
